Examine Performance and Features



Examining functionality and functions is necessary when picking restroom fixtures, as these components straight influence your day-to-day experience. Beginning by considering just how each fixture will certainly be made use of. For example, a showerhead with flexible setups can enhance your comfort, while a double sink can streamline your morning regimen.

Next off, consider the space you have. If your bathroom is small, a small vanity with built-in storage can make the most of functionality without compromising design. On the other hand, if you have lots of room, a freestanding bathtub can end up being an extravagant focal point.



Don't forget about water effectiveness. Try to find components with WaterSense tags, as they save water without endangering performance. In addition, think about access attributes, specifically if you or someone in your home has flexibility difficulties. Grab bars, bar handles, and walk-in bathtubs can make a considerable difference.

Ultimately, examine the ease of upkeep. Go with surfaces that withstand tarnishing or are easy to clean.
